Quentin Tarantino has been adding an impressive number of notable names to the cast of Once Upon A Time In Hollywood over the last few months, but we've been anticipating the announcement for one character in particular. We've known that Charles Manson was going to be a part of the film ever since Margot Robbie was first announced playing model/actress Sharon Tate, and we've simply been waiting for Tarantino's announcement about who will play the role. Now that news is out, and the part has gone to Justified and Incorporated star Damon Herriman.

News of the casting comes to us from The Wrap, though there isn't much featured in regards to what we can expect from the size of Herriman's role in Once Upon A Time In Hollywood. He joins an absolutely stacked cast, which is headlined by Leonardo DiCaprio and Brad Pitt, but also includes Dakota Fanning, Al Pacino, Kurt Russell, Timothy Olyphant, James Marsden, Emile Hirsch, Burt Reynolds, Damian Lewis, and more. Hailing from Australia, Damon Herriman's work has mostly been on the small screen to date, and this will definitely be the biggest production of which he's ever been a part.
